Microsoft's Dividend Streak Set to Continue with Expected 10% Increase

Microsoft's dividend has been on a remarkable streak for over a decade. The company has raised its quarterly dividend every year since 2015, and this September is expected to be no exception.

The last six annual increases have all fallen between 9% and 11%, with the most recent increase in September 2025 seeing the quarterly payment rise from $0.83 to $0.91, a gain of just under 10%. This year's increase is likely to follow a similar pattern, with analysts predicting an increase of around 10%, bringing the quarterly dividend to approximately $1.00.

Microsoft's payout ratio is about 20% of earnings, and its net income has been growing at a rate of 31% over the past year. The company's free cash flow remains strong, covering the dividend more than twice over. While the surge in AI spending may put some pressure on Microsoft's finances, it seems unlikely to impact the dividend anytime soon.
